Job Summary

The Dallas Zoo Management is seeking a highly skilled and detail-oriented Animal Records Manager to join our team. As a key member of the animal management team, you will be responsible for monitoring all transactions for adherence to the zoo's policies, managing accurate animal records, and serving as a liaison to external agencies and organizations.

Key Responsibilities
  • Lead by example in maintaining familiarity with all aspects of record-keeping, transactions, and permitting.
  • Serve as principal advisor to animal managers on records and collections management, adherence to management policies, and legal and logistical aspects of collections activities.
  • Monitor collection activity for compliance with all policies and procedures, advising the Director of any problems and progress.
  • Monitor status of legislation pertaining to wildlife and transport procedures, procuring and maintaining required Federal, State, and local permits as necessary for the maintenance and transport of wildlife in accordance with regulations.
  • File annual reports and renew permits as needed.
  • Set procedures for domestic and international shipments of live animals, parts, and products, checking legal regulations and zoo policies for compliance, directing document preparation, planning aspects of shipment logistics, and scheduling international animal shipments.
  • Maintain a current inventory of the zoo's animal collection via ZIMS, ensuring all relevant transactions (including shipments, births, deaths), and notes (behavioral, reproductive, and medical) are accurately recorded and reported to key appropriate staff.
  • Develop procedures and systems for data management, regularly reviewing record-keeping and transaction procedures, and implementing improvements to standards of records management.
  • Serve as liaison between the institution and outside organizations/institutions, as well as other departments within the zoo on matters of animal records and related issues.
  • Supervise the Assistant Registrar, duties to include scheduling, training, and performance evaluations.
  • Work with curators and keepers through training programs and regular contact to improve record systems and solve problems as they arise.
  • Direct composition and administration of loan and donation agreements with administrative, curatorial, and legal staff, monitoring the status of all specimens out on loan.
  • Maintain files of all documents related to animal transactions (including loan agreements, contracts, permits, etc.).
  • Provide institutional data for studbook reports, questionnaires, surveys, and Species Survival Plan updates, as requested.
  • Evaluate records of animal management programs to determine historical trends and recommend improvements where necessary.
